日期:2014-05-16  浏览次数:20539 次

我现在有一张User表 一张业务数据表Business 。Business 有2个UserID相关字段 创建人 和更新者。
请问一下

我现在有一张User表
一张业务数据表Business
Business 有2个UserID相关字段 创建人 和更新者

我怎么一次查询到创建人的名字和更新者的名字啊
------解决方案--------------------
select  *  from Business a  inner join User b  on a.UserID=b.UserID

------解决方案--------------------
两个表的关联字段是什么?
最好把表结构贴出来看看吧。
按照你现在的意思,我觉得直接:select [创建人],[更新者] from Business 就可以了
------解决方案--------------------
SELECT a.用户名称 AS 创建人,b.用户名称 AS 更新人,bus.*
FROM   Business AS bus
INNER  JOIN [User] AS a ON bus.创建人编码=a.用户编码
INNER  JOIn [User] AS b ON bus.更新人编码=b.用户编码